HEMPNALL, a parish (formerly a market-town) in the hundred of DEPWADE, county of NORFOLK, 3 miles (E. by N.) from St. Mary Stratton, containing 1014: inhabitants.. The living is a vicarage, in the archdeaconry of Norfolk, and diocese of Norwich, rated in the king's books at £6. 13. 4. John T. Mott, Esq. was patron in 1819. The church is dedicated to St. Margaret. Here is a fair on St. Andrew's day.
